Μετά από μια κοινή επίδειξη στην Embedded World (10-12 Μαρτίου), η RemotiveLabs και η Vayavya Labs ανακοίνωσαν μια εγκατάσταση επικύρωσης ADAS σε επίπεδο συστήματος που φέρνει την πλήρη ηλεκτρονική αρχιτεκτονική του οχήματος σε software-in-the-loop (SIL). Συνδυάζοντας το Autoware, το CARLA και μια εικονική αρχιτεκτονική E/E που αναπαρίσταται από το RemotiveTopology, οι εταιρείες επέδειξαν πώς οι OEM και οι Tier 1 μπορούν να επικυρώσουν τη συμπεριφορά αυτόνομης οδήγησης μαζί με την ηλεκτρονική αρχιτεκτονική του οχήματος - ήδη στο στάδιο SIL, πριν είναι διαθέσιμες οι φυσικές ECU, τα HIL benches ή τα πρωτότυπα οχημάτων. Η πρόκληση: ADAS σε απομόνωση vs. πραγματικότητα οχήματος Στις περισσότερες ροές εργασιών επαλήθευσης ADAS/ADS σήμερα, τα εργαλεία προσομοίωσης επικυρώνουν αλγορίθμους χρησιμοποιώντας γεννήτριες σεναρίων, μοντέλα αισθητήρων και δυναμικές οχημάτων. Αυτό που συνήθως λείπει είναι το περιβάλλον δίκτυο του οχήματος - χρονισμός σήματος, εξαρτήσεις μεταξύ ECU, συνδυασμός επικοινωνίας CAN/Ethernet/LIN και αλληλεπιδράσεις σε επίπεδο συστήματος. Για να αναπαραχθεί όλη αυτή η πολυπλοκότητα, οι ομάδες πρέπει να προχωρήσουν σε HIL benches ή φυσικά οχήματα - και τα δύο είναι δαπανηρά, περιορισμένα σε χωρητικότητα και εξαρτώνται από εξειδικευμένες ομάδες ενσωμάτωσης. Αυτό συχνά δημιουργεί καθυστερήσεις στις αρχικές φάσεις του έργου και μεγάλους βρόχους ανάδρασης. Αντί να επικυρώνεται η στοίβα ADAS σε απομόνωση, η επίδειξη που παρουσιάστηκε αρχικά στην Embedded World εκτελεί τη στοίβα AD λειτουργώντας ως μέρος ενός ρεαλιστικού δικτύου οχήματος σε μια προσομοίωση κλειστού βρόχου. Από μήνες σε εβδομάδες: ενσωμάτωση του δικτύου του οχήματος στο SIL Η Vayavya Labs ειδικεύεται στην κατασκευή περιβαλλόντων SIL και επικύρωσης συστήματος παραγωγικής ποιότητας. Με την ενσωμάτωση αναφοράς που επιδείχθηκε στην Embedded World, αξιοποιούν το RemotiveTopology για να δείξουν πώς οι ομάδες μπορούν να δημιουργήσουν ένα ρεαλιστικό σύστημα σε επίπεδο συστήματος σε κλάσμα του παραδοσιακού χρόνου. Παρουσίασαν μια ενσωμάτωση αναφοράς κλειστού βρόχου όπου η πλήρης συμπεριφορά του οχήματος γίνεται ορατή ήδη στο SIL - όχι ανακατασκευασμένη αργότερα σε υλικό. Μια εγκατάσταση αναφοράς κλειστού βρόχου: (στοίβα αυτόνομης οδήγησης Επιπέδου 4) εκτελείται ως κόμβος εντός του RemotiveTopology Autoware παρέχει δυναμικές οχημάτων, σενάρια και οπτικοποίηση CARLA μεταφέρουν εντολές γκαζιού, φρένων και διεύθυνσης μέσω της εικονικής αρχιτεκτονικής E/E Σήματα δικτύου στο δίκτυο, επιτρέποντας την παρατήρηση, καταγραφή και αποσφαλμάτωση της συμπεριφοράς σε επίπεδο συστήματος στο SIL Η κατάσταση του οχήματος τροφοδοτείται πίσω "Η δοκιμή μιας ECU ADS εντός του δικτύου EE ενός οχήματος είναι συνήθως απαιτητική σε προσπάθεια, απαιτώντας πολύπλοκες εγκαταστάσεις HIL ή bench, φυσικά καλώδια και προσομοίωση περιβάλλοντος ADAS - καταναλώνοντας συχνά δεκάδες ανθρωπομήνες και καταλήγοντας μόνο σε ημι-αυτοματοποιημένες δοκιμές." Nitin Swamy, Διευθυντής, Automotive Systems, Vayavya Labs Η συνεργασία μεταξύ Vayayva Labs και RemotiveLabs είναι μια αλλαγή παραδείγματος, μειώνοντας την προσπάθεια δοκιμών σε επίπεδο συστήματος σε ένα κλάσμα της παραδοσιακής προσπάθειας σε επίπεδο bench, επιτρέποντας εικονική διαμόρφωση δικτύου EE, ολοκληρωμένη προσομοίωση ADAS και κλιμακούμενη επικύρωση βασισμένη στο cloud. Αυτό επιτρέπει δοκιμές σε επίπεδο συστήματος πολύ νωρίτερα στον κύκλο ανάπτυξης - χωρίς να περιμένουμε τις φυσικές ECU - εξοικονομώντας χρόνο και κόστος για τους OEM. - Nitin Swamy Συνδυάζοντας την τεχνογνωσία επικύρωσης της Vayavya Labs με την εικονική πλατφόρμα οχημάτων της RemotiveLabs, οι ομάδες μπορούν να ξεκινήσουν δοκιμές ενσωμάτωσης την πρώτη εβδομάδα και να αυξήσουν το βάθος καθώς τα έργα εξελίσσονται. Όχι κλείδωμα εργαλειοθήκης Σε αντίθεση με τα παραδοσιακά περιβάλλοντα επικύρωσης με επίκεντρο το υλικό, η αρχιτεκτονική είναι ανεξάρτητη από τον προσομοιωτή και υποστηρίζει την ενσωμάτωση εργαλείων από πολλούς προμηθευτές. Οι OEM και οι Tier 1 δεν εξαναγκάζονται σε ένα ενιαίο ιδιόκτητο οικοσύστημα. Υπάρχοντα εργαλεία προσομοίωσης μπορούν να ενσωματωθούν στην τοπολογία, τα δίκτυα μπορούν να αναδιαμορφωθούν καθώς εξελίσσονται οι αρχιτεκτονικές και οι περιπτώσεις δοκιμών σε επίπεδο συστήματος μπορούν να επαναχρησιμοποιηθούν σε SIL, HIL και μελλοντικές πλατφόρμες οχημάτων. Per Sigurdson, CEO και συνιδρυτής, RemotiveLabs "Για πολύ καιρό, η επικύρωση σε επίπεδο συστήματος περιοριζόταν από τη διαθεσιμότητα υλικού. Με αυτήν την ενσωμάτωση, δείχνουμε ότι ο πλήρης δικτύωμα του οχήματος μπορεί να είναι μέρος του βρόχου από την πρώτη εβδομάδα. Αυτή δεν είναι μια σταδιακή βελτίωση - είναι ένας διαφορετικός τρόπος εργασίας." Επειδή η δομή του δικτύου παραμένει διαθέσιμη καθ' όλη τη διάρκεια του κύκλου ζωής, το ίδιο περιβάλλον σε επίπεδο συστήματος συνεχίζει να προσφέρει αξία πέρα από την πρώιμη ανάπτυξη, υποστηρίζοντας τις δοκιμές παλινδρόμησης, τις ενημερώσεις πλατφόρμας και την επαναχρησιμοποίηση σε μελλοντικά προγράμματα. Νωρίτερη εμπιστοσύνη, διαρκής αξία Για την ανάπτυξη ADAS και ADS, η προσομοίωση είναι ο μόνος κλιμακούμενος τρόπος για την ασφαλή εξερεύνηση ακραίων περιπτώσεων και σπάνιων σεναρίων. Η ενσωμάτωση του πλήρους δικτύου του οχήματος στο SIL επιτρέπει: Νωρίτερη ανακάλυψη προβλημάτων Μειωμένη εξάρτηση από φυσικές υποδομές δοκιμών Ταχύτερη ενσωμάτωση συστήματος Επαναχρησιμοποιήσιμα περιβάλλοντα επικύρωσης σε όλες τις πλατφόρμες https://www.youtube.com/watch?v=cE76Qkp2uoU&embedable=true Το αποτέλεσμα είναι λιγότερη αναμονή κατά την έναρξη του προγράμματος και περιβάλλοντα επικύρωσης που συνεχίζουν να προσφέρουν αξία καθ' όλη τη διάρκεια του κύκλου ζωής του οχήματος. Η ενσωμάτωση που κατασκευάστηκε από την Vayavya Labs χρησιμοποιώντας τα εργαλεία της RemotiveLabs έχει σχεδιαστεί για να κλιμακώνεται σε περιβάλλοντα υπολογιστών - από τοπικούς σταθμούς εργασίας GPU έως υποδομές cloud. Μπορεί επίσης να επεκταθεί για να συμπεριλάβει πρόσθετους τομείς οχημάτων στην ίδια εικονική τοπολογία. Το επόμενο προγραμματισμένο βήμα είναι η συμπερίληψη του Android που εκτελείται στο Cuttlefish, φέρνοντας τον κόμβο infotainment στο ίδιο περιβάλλον με τη στοίβα ADAS και την αρχιτεκτονική E/E του οχήματος. Σχετικά Η Vayavya Labs είναι ένας συνεργάτης μηχανικής από το Silicon-to-System που ειδικεύεται στην ανάπτυξη vECU, SIL και στην επαλήθευση και επικύρωση σε επίπεδο συστήματος για ADAS και αυτόνομα συστήματα: Η RemotiveLabs παρέχει έναν απλούστερο τρόπο πρωτοτυποποίησης, κατασκευής και δοκιμής λογισμικού οχημάτων με το RemotiveTopology, επιτρέποντας αρθρωτή ανάπτυξη οχημάτων σε SIL και HIL: https://vayavyalabs.com/ https://remotivelabs.com/